Coir development dept funds

Our Bureau

Thiruvananthapuram, April 2

The Coir Development Department has utilised 92.68 per cent of the Budgetary allocation for 2006-07, according to the Minister for Co-operation and Coir, Mr G. Sudhakaran. The Department was able to spend Rs 46.12 crore of the State Plan allocation of Rs 46.82 crore. Besides, it utilised Rs 1.85 crore of the Rs 4.94 crore allocated in the Budget for Centrally sponsored schemes. The remaining amount under the Centrally sponsored schemes could not be utilised as the Centre did not make available the amount to the State Government through the Coir Board, the Minister said.
